RM2B01YM1–Sri Lanka: The worn hands of a tea picker hold fresh tea leaves, near Nuwara Eliya, central Sri Lanka. Tea production in Sri Lanka, formerly Ceylon, is of high importance to the Sri Lankan economy and the world market. The country is the world's fourth largest producer of tea and the industry is one of the country's main sources of foreign exchange and a significant source of income for laborers, with tea accounting for 15% of the GDP, generating roughly $700 million annually. In 1995 Sri Lanka was the world's leading exporter of tea, (rather than producer) with 23% of the total world export

RM2B01EWX–India: The death of Sultan Bahadur at the hands of the Portuguese at Diu, 1537, during the Mughal Emperor Humayun's Gujarat campaign. Miniature painting from the Akbarnama, early 17th century. Nasir ud-din Muhammad Humayun (7 March 1508 - 22 February 1556) was the second Mughal Emperor who ruled present day Afghanistan, Pakistan and parts of northern India from 1530-1540 and again from 1555-1556. Like his father, Babur, he lost his kingdom early, but with Persian aid, he eventually regained an even larger one. On the eve of his death, the Mughal empire spanned almost one million square kms.

Seymour Stedman, and Eugene Debs shake hands and kiss at Atlanta Federal Penitentiary, 1920. Stedman notified Debs of his nomination as the Socialist Party's nominee for President, for which he ran from jail and won almost one million of 27 million votes cast. Leftist Labor Leader and Socialist politician Eugene Debs was serving a 10-year sentence for publicly opposing U.S. entry into World War 1.
